Permit Process
Follow these steps to submit your permit application through San Jose Department of Planning, Building and Code Enforcement.
- 1
Pre-Application Review and Zoning Verification
Consult with San Jose Planning staff to verify zoning compliance, ADU eligibility, and confirm property meets local requirements. Obtain zoning verification letter.
You'll need: Property Deed and Title, Zoning Verification Letter
- 2
Submit Complete Plans and Application
Submit complete building permit application with all architectural, engineering, and site plan documents to Planning Department
You'll need: Building Permit Application, Architectural Plans, Site Plan, Structural Calculations, Utility Connection Plans
- 3
Plan Review and Staff Evaluation
Planning and Building staff review plans for compliance with San Jose Municipal Code Chapter 20.100 (Zoning), state ADU law (AB 2221, SB 9), and California Building Code
- 4
Revisions and Clarifications
Submit revised plans if staff identifies code compliance issues or requests additional information
- 5
Pay Permit and Plan Review Fees
Pay calculated permit fees based on construction valuation and plan review costs
- 6
Construction Inspections
Schedule and pass required building inspections: foundation, framing, electrical, plumbing, mechanical, and final inspections
- 7
Certificate of Occupancy
Receive Certificate of Occupancy after final inspection and compliance verification
Fees and Timeline
Fee Breakdown
| Fee | Range | Confidence |
|---|---|---|
| ADU Permit Fee | $4,500 โ $14,000 | Verified |
| Plan Review Fee | $2,250 โ $9,100 | Verified |

Frequently Asked Questions
- Do I need a adu permit in San Jose?
- Yes. San Jose requires a adu permit for this type of project. Submitting without a permit may result in fines, required removal, or complications when selling your property.
- How long does adu permit approval take in San Jose?
- Processing times in San Jose vary depending on project complexity and current review volume. The process involves 7 steps. Contact San Jose Development Services for current timelines.
- What documents are required for a adu permit in San Jose?
- San Jose requires 7 documents including Building Permit Application, Architectural Plans, Site Plan, Structural Calculations, and others. See the full list above for details.
- What happens if I build without a adu permit in San Jose?
- Building without a permit in San Jose can result in stop-work orders, fines, required removal of work, difficulty selling your property, and insurance complications. It is strongly recommended to obtain proper permits before starting work.
